is a transliterated Arabic phrase ( لعبة هجولة إصدار قديم ) that refers to "Hajwala Game Old Version." This term is widely used by fans of the popular Middle Eastern drifting subculture seeking previous iterations of Hajwala Drift or Hajwala Line due to their unique features, nostalgia, or compatibility with older devices.
